Linux forced delete non-empty directory command

  

VPS-linux system how to quickly delete a non-empty directory (that is, all files and subdirectories under the directory) through SSH management, in fact, you want to force the deletion of non-empty directory commands in the linux terminal As long as you use a recursive and mandatory parameter parameters, the command is as follows: rm -rf xxx -r recursive -f force

The actual usage of the command, for example, the current directory has a non-"zezehost.com" Empty directories, deleted by FTP are often slow. At this time, just type rm -rf zezehost.com

on the command line to delete all the files and subdirectories in this directory, and it is very fast!
